HDLC line discipline support

modulename: n_hdlc.ko

configname: CONFIG_N_HDLC

Linux Kernel Configuration └─>Device Drivers └─>Character devices └─>HDLC line discipline support
In linux kernel since version 2.6.20 (release Date: 2007-02-04)
Allows synchronous HDLC communications with tty device drivers thatsupport synchronous HDLC such as the Microgate SyncLink adapter.This driver can be built as a module ( = code which can beinserted in and removed from the running kernel whenever you want).The module will be called n_hdlc. If you want to do that, say Mhere.
